@media (max-width: 576px) {
	.appeal-point-image-right {
		top: 0;
		right: 0;
		width: 85vw;
		-webkit-transform : translate(5%, -35%);
		transform: translate(5%, -35%);
	}

	.appeal-point-image-left {
		top: 0;
		left: 0;
		width: 85vw;
		-webkit-transform : translate(-5%, -35%);
		transform: translate(-5%, -35%);
	}
}

@media (min-width: 576px) and (max-width: 768px) {
	.appeal-point-image-right {
		top: 0;
		right: 0;
		width: 70vw;
		-webkit-transform : translate(5%, -55%);
		transform: translate(5%, -45%);
	}

	.appeal-point-image-left {
		top: 0;
		left: 0;
		width: 70vw;
		-webkit-transform : translate(-5%, -55%);
		transform: translate(-5%, -45%);
	}
}

@media (min-width: 768px) and (max-width: 1200px) {
	.appeal-point-image-right {
		top: 0;
		right: 0;
		width: 64vw;
		-webkit-transform : translate(5%, -55%);
		transform: translate(5%, -55%);
	}

	.appeal-point-image-left {
		top: 0;
		left: 0;
		width: 64vw;
		-webkit-transform : translate(-5%, -55%);
		transform: translate(-5%, -55%);
	}
}

@media (min-width: 1200px) {
	.appeal-point-image-right {
		top: 0;
		right: 0%;
		width: 40vw;
		-webkit-transform : translate(35%, -20%);
		transform: translate(35%, -20%);
	}

	.appeal-point-image-left {
		top: 0;
		left: 0;
		width: 40vw;
		-webkit-transform : translate(-50%, -20%);
		transform: translate(-50%, -20%);
	}
}

/* カルーセル */
.splide__arrow {
	background: none;
}

.splide__arrow svg {
	fill: #ffff;
	height: 1.5em;
	width: 1.5em;
}

#splide .splide__arrow--prev {
	left: 4em !important;
}

#splide .splide__arrow--next {
	right: 4em !important;
}

.thumbnails {
	display: flex;
	margin: 0.5rem -0.2rem 0;
	padding: 0;
	justify-content: center;
}

.thumbnail {
	overflow: hidden;
	list-style: none;
	margin: 0 0.2rem;
	cursor: pointer;
	opacity: 0.3;
}

.thumbnail.is-active {
	opacity: 1;
}
